Before buying a changing table, consider these things:

* Height: Is it tall enough to comfortably change the baby without bending over excessively?
* Stability and Safety: Does it have a safety belt, raised sides, and a stable frame? Are there safety locks if it’s foldable?
* Storage: How much storage space does it offer? Are the compartments conveniently located?
* Ease of Cleaning: Is the changing surface waterproof and easy to wipe down?
* Portability and Foldability: If space is limited, can it be easily folded and stored away? How heavy is it?
* Materials and Safety Standards: What is it made of, and does it meet relevant safety standards like ASTM and CPSIA?

Ergonomic Height for Back Pain Relief

This is, arguably, the most important feature for many parents, and where the Costzon Changing Table truly shines. Designed at a height of around 40.5 inches, it makes changing a baby’s diaper or dressing them significantly more comfortable. Before I had a proper changing station, I was doing changes on the bed or a changing pad on the floor, which meant constantly hunching over. That daily repetition takes a serious toll on your back muscles and posture. Having the baby at waist height means you can stand upright, keeping your spine in a neutral position. This isn’t just about comfort; it’s about preserving your energy and physical well-being. With a newborn needing changing up to 10-12 times a day, this ergonomic design saves you from hundreds of awkward bends, allowing you to focus your energy on bonding with your baby rather than nursing a sore back. For both shorter and taller parents (I’m average height, and my partner is taller, and we both find the height accommodating), this feature is a game-changer.

Safe and Stable Construction

Safety is paramount when it comes to baby products, and the Costzon Changing Table incorporates several features to ensure your little one is secure. The frame is made of sturdy steel, providing a solid base. The changing area itself is surrounded by 4-side protective fabric plates, creating a secure barrier to prevent the baby from rolling off. While you should *never* leave a baby unattended on a changing table, these sides offer crucial protection during those moments where you might need to reach for something quickly (with one hand always remaining on the baby, of course). There’s also a safety belt, which adds an extra layer of security, especially as your baby gets older and more active. The triangular frame design contributes to overall stability, and non-slip foot pads on each leg prevent the table from sliding or wobbling, while also protecting your floors. A thoughtful addition is the safety lock device on the frame, which prevents the table from accidentally folding up while in use – a vital feature for peace of mind. The combination of the steel frame, protective sides, safety belt, and stable base makes this a secure platform for handling your baby.

Easy-to-Clean Waterproof Changing Surface

Let’s be real: messes happen. Diaper changes are inherently messy, and a surface that’s easy to clean is non-negotiable. The changing top on the Costzon Changing Table is made from waterproof PVC material. This means that any accidents – spilled pee, leaky diapers – are simply wiped away with a damp cloth or disinfectant wipe. The material doesn’t absorb liquids or odors, which is crucial for hygiene. The surface is padded for the baby’s comfort, so you don’t necessarily need an additional changing pad cover, although some parents might prefer one for extra softness or style. I appreciate that it already has padding built-in. A unique feature is the height scale printed right on the surface, which is a fun way to track your baby’s growth during routine changes. It might not be the most precise measurement method, but it’s a cute little bonus that makes change time a bit more engaging.

US ASTM & CPSIA Approved Safety Standards

Knowing that a baby product has been tested and approved by relevant safety bodies provides significant peace of mind. The Costzon Changing Table has been tested to the Children’s Product Certificate (CPC) and meets applicable ASTM and CPSIA standards in the US. This means it has undergone testing for things like stability, potential for asphyxiation hazards, weight load capacity, and shear points. Furthermore, it’s stated to be made from non-toxic materials, free from harmful substances like BPA, phthalates, lead, latex, and formaldehyde. There are no sharp points or edges. While I can’t independently verify all testing, seeing these certifications listed is reassuring and suggests the manufacturer has taken steps to ensure the product meets established safety benchmarks for baby products.
